The Enduring Tapestry: Indian Family Drama and Lifestyle Stories

Indian family drama and lifestyle stories are far more than a genre of entertainment; they are a cultural mirror, a social barometer, and a shared emotional vocabulary for over a billion people. From the mythological epics carved on temple walls to the daily soap operas beamed into living rooms, and from classic Hindi cinema to the global phenomenon of streaming series like Made in Heaven and The Big Day, these narratives form the bedrock of Indian storytelling. At their core, they explore a fundamental, universal tension: the delicate, often violent, negotiation between individual desire and collective duty within the crucible of the family.

The DNA of the modern Indian family drama can be traced directly to two ancient sources: the Ramayana and the Mahabharata. The former offers a blueprint of ideal familial roles—the obedient son, the chaste wife, the loyal brother—and the immense personal sacrifice required to uphold them. The latter, more complex and morally ambiguous, presents a dynastic struggle where ambition, jealousy, loyalty, and righteousness clash within a single extended family. Contemporary stories borrow heavily from these archetypes. The stoic, morally upright patriarch (the Bhishma figure), the scheming uncle, the wronged daughter-in-law, and the star-crossed lovers are all direct descendants of these epic characters. The modern katha (story) is, in essence, the same ancient katha set in a high-rise apartment or a destination wedding.

The enduring power of these stories lies in their reflection of India’s defining social unit: the joint family system. While nuclear families are increasingly common in urban centers, the ideology of the joint family—with its hierarchies, shared resources, collective decision-making, and constant negotiation of space and power—permeates the national consciousness. Lifestyle stories, therefore, are not just about personal choices but about systemic consequences. A young woman choosing a career in a television serial like Yeh Rishta Kya Kehlata Hai is never just a career move; it is a challenge to the domestic order. A couple deciding to live separately in a film like Gully Boy becomes a quiet revolution. The grihastha ashram (householder stage) is still the central life stage, and every lifestyle choice—from the food cooked in the kitchen to the clothes worn at a festival—is a political act within the family’s ecosystem.

The most compelling aspect of these narratives is their rich, often frustrating, and deeply resonant portrayal of paradox. Indian family stories thrive on holding contradictory truths together. A mother can be both a fierce protector of her children and the primary enforcer of oppressive traditions (as seen in the iconic Mother India or the recent Badhaai Ho). A family can be a source of unconditional love and a site of suffocating control. A wedding, the ultimate symbol of familial joy, is also a pressure cooker of financial stress, emotional manipulation, and social performance. This duality is the genre’s greatest strength. It rejects simplistic, westernized binaries of good versus evil or freedom versus bondage. Instead, it offers the messy, chaotic, and deeply human reality where characters must find agency not by escaping the family, but by learning to bend its rules from within.

Furthermore, these stories have become a potent vehicle for progressive social commentary, cleverly cloaked in the familiar garb of family emotion. The mainstream Hindi film Kabhi Khushi Kabhie Gham (2001) used the grand, melodramatic canvas of a rich, divided family to critique class snobbery and the emotional violence of patriarchal pride. Decades later, the streaming series Delhi Crime uses the framework of a police procedural to examine the family as both a source of vulnerability and resilience in the face of urban violence. Lifestyle shows like Asian Paints’ Where the Heart Is or the Netflix series The Big Day expose the vast chasm between the aspirational, curated image of the modern Indian family and the chaotic, often flawed, lived reality. By anchoring social issues—dowry, divorce, caste discrimination, mental health, same-sex love—within a relatable family conflict, these narratives make the abstract personal and the forbidden discussable.

In conclusion, Indian family drama and lifestyle stories are a vital, living genre precisely because the Indian family itself is a vital, living institution in a state of constant flux. As India modernizes, globalizes, and urbanizes, the old structures groan under new pressures. These stories capture that creaking, that negotiation, that slow, painful, and joyful process of change. They reassure us that our personal struggles with our parents, in-laws, and siblings are not isolated neuroses but part of a grand, ongoing cultural conversation. They offer no easy answers, only the comforting, cathartic, and profoundly human recognition that in the chaos of family, we find both our deepest conflicts and our most authentic selves.

Core Narrative Archetypes

Characters in these dramas often follow deeply rooted patterns, evolving from ancient epics like the Mahabharata to fit modern settings.

The Idealistic Outsider: A character who feels their destiny lies outside traditional paths—often seen in modern coming-of-age stories like Yeh Jawaani Hai Deewani.

The Sacrificial Matriarch/Patriarch: Figures whose entire identity is defined by their service to the family unit, often suppressing personal desires to maintain household harmony.

The "Ideal" Daughter-in-Law: A central trope in television "saas-bahu" (mother-in-law/daughter-in-law) dramas, where her worth is measured by her ability to cater to the extended family and uphold traditions.

The Smooth Negotiator: A pragmatic character who avoids direct conflict, using wit and strategy to resolve family disputes.
